About Ofer Merin
Ofer Merin is a scholar working on Emergency Medical Services,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Emergency Medicine and Surgery, having authored 68 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Disaster Response and Management (25 papers),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(14 papers),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(5 papers), Health and Conflict Studies (4 papers), Posttraumatic Stress Disorder Research (3 papers), Cardiac, Anesthesia and Surgical Outcomes (2 papers), Global Maternal and Child Health (2 papers) and Hormonal Regulation and Hypertension (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Emergency Medical Services (276 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(313 citations), Emergency Medicine (101 citations), Behavioral Neuroscience (18 citations) and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(21 citations). Ofer Merin has collaborated with scholars based in Israel, United States and Egypt. Frequent co-authors include Shuli Silberman, Daniel Fink, Dani Bitran, Daniel Bitran, Yitshak Kreiss, Gad Levy, Nachman Ash, Maher Deeb, Nadiv Shapira and Mitchell J. Schwaber. Their work appears in journals such as The Annals of Thoracic Surgery, New England Journal of Medicine, Prehospital and Disaster Medicine, The American Journal of Emergency Medicine and Clinical Nephrology.
